Job description

Computational Biology Data Scientist Career Category Sales & Marketing Operations Job Description

Role Summary

The AIN-based Computational Biology Data Scientist will design, implement, and advance advanced analytical and AI-driven frameworks to enable translational and reverse-translational insights from clinical trial data across Amgen's global development portfolio. This role sits at the intersection of computational biology, advanced statistics, and modern machine learning, with a strong emphasis on predictive and prognostic biomarker modeling, multi-omic data integration, and next-generation AI-enabled analytical platforms. The successful candidate will contribute intellectually and technically to Amgen's precision medicine strategy by developing rigorous, scalable, and scientifically interpretable models that link molecular, cellular, and clinical phenotypes to disease stratification, efficacy, safety, and adverse event outcomes. This role requires demonstrated depth—not familiarity—in applied modeling, multi-omic analytics, and AI systems, with evidence of impact through peer-reviewed publications, production-grade codebases, or verifiable industry experience.

Key Responsibilities
Advanced Modeling & Translational Analytics

Design and implement predictive and prognostic biomarker models using clinical trial and biomarker data, including response, resistance, disease stratification, and adverse event endpoints. Develop and apply multi-omic integration frameworks (e.g., factor models, MOFA-style latent variable approaches, matrix factorization, graph-based methods) to jointly analyze genomics, transcriptomics, proteomics, epigenomics, imaging, and clinical covariates. Apply advanced statistical methodologies relevant to clinical development, including longitudinal and mixed-effects models, survival analysis, missing data and imputation strategies, confounder adjustment, and model interpretability. Contribute to study-level and cross-program analyses that inform mechanism of action, patient selection strategies, and development decisions.

Machine Learning, AI & Emerging Capabilities

Build and evaluate machine learning, deep learning and causal inference models applied to biological and clinical data, with a clear understanding of model assumptions, limitations, and validation in regulated environments. Develop or meaningfully contribute to AI-enabled analytical systems, including: Foundation and large language model-based approaches (e.g., GPT-class models) for scientific workflows Generative models for representation learning, hypothesis generation, or simulation Agentic AI systems (assistive, conversational, automated, predictive, or sentinel) to support analysis, decision-making, or platform capabilities Partner with platform and engineering teams to ensure analytical methods are reproducible, scalable, and production-ready.

Scientific Rigor, Collaboration & Communication

Translate biological and clinical questions into well-defined analytical strategies and clearly articulate modeling choices, assumptions, and uncertainties. Collaborate closely with biomarker scientists, clinicians, biostatisticians, and data engineers across global teams and time zones. Communicate complex analytical results and their implications effectively through technical documentation, presentations, and cross-functional forums. Operate with scientific independence while proactively seeking alignment and clarification in a highly matrixed, global development environment.
